The Mersey class lifeboat was introduced in 1988 and was the RNLI's first ‘fast’ carriage lifeboat. It was designed to be launched from a carriage but can also lie afloat or be launched from a slipway.

Taken from RNLI website:
1826 A Silver Medal was awarded to Coastguard Thomas Lamb Wood for rescuing one person from a fishing boat. Two unsuccessful attempts were made to launch the Coastguard boat, and as he was the only crew member that could swim, he swam out to the boat with a rope tied round his waist and was able to rescue one man.

1837 A Silver Medal was awarded to Coastguard RK Thompson for rescuing two crew from the wrecked sloop Isabella.

1839 A Gold Medal was awarded to Coastguard RK Thompson for rescuing the four crew from the wrecked schooner Minerva. The crew had been in the rigging for 12 hours.

1852 A Silver Medal was awarded to Coastguard A Barnard for rescuing eight crew from the brigantine Fidelity.

A Silver Medal was awarded to Coastguard A Barnard for rescuing the five crew from the schooner William Pitt, which was wrecked near Clogher Head.

1899 The RNLI established a lifeboat station and a boathouse with a slipway was built on the beach. This was used for nearly 100 years.

1900 The lifeboat was wrecked on rocks whilst on exercise, fortunately without loss of life.

1931 The station’s first motor lifeboat arrived at the station.

1988 The station temporarily closed on 23 May and re-opened on 9 September.

1993 A new boathouse was completed in February for the station’s new Mersey class lifeboat. It has main doors at either end to allow the lifeboat to be driven through, and also provides a storage room, souvenir sales outlet, crew facilities, drying area and workshop/storage area.

The Mersey class lifeboat Doris Bleasdale was placed on service in March.

1998 A Centenary Vellum was awarded to the station.
